Clapham's fight to save Post Office intensifies

5 Jun 2025
Councillor Abbott presenting petition

Local Clapham Councillor Jon Abbott (Lib Dem, Clapham and Oakley) hand delivered a petition to Post Office Limited’s headquarters in London this week (Wednesday 4th June) signed by almost 300 local residents.
The petition opposes Post Office Limited’s proposal to move the Post Office in Clapham from the premises it has occupied for over 100 years to a less suitable location inside a shop.
The new location would also have no parking and no disabled access. 
Councillor Abbott’s petition is on the Petitions section of this website. An update will be submitted to the Post Office in the coming weeks.
Councillor Abbott commented, 
‘I wanted to ensure that our Clapham petition was safely in the hands of the Post Office bosses – so I decided to travel to London and deliver it myself. 
‘This issue has generated an unprecedented level of concern within the community. In my six years as a borough councillor, no other single issue has prompted such a significant and unified response from my constituents. There is overwhelming local opposition and a viable alternative presented by the current owners. Post Office Limited have a choice; I urge them to reconsider their proposal.’
